Component() — react Function Reference
Architecture documentation for the Component() function in index.js from the react codebase.
Entity Profile
Dependency Diagram
graph TD 11d2be6e_b757_ecff_fce2_c59f3093c1c4["Component()"] c6d03b42_905f_86b0_4357_be045cd7fe1e["index.js"] 11d2be6e_b757_ecff_fce2_c59f3093c1c4 -->|defined in| c6d03b42_905f_86b0_4357_be045cd7fe1e 810f8217_c439_0cb8_76f7_2f32b82f2f7a["useIsDarkMode()"] 11d2be6e_b757_ecff_fce2_c59f3093c1c4 -->|calls| 810f8217_c439_0cb8_76f7_2f32b82f2f7a style 11d2be6e_b757_ecff_fce2_c59f3093c1c4 fill:#6366f1,stroke:#818cf8,color:#fff
Relationship Graph
Source Code
packages/react-devtools-shared/src/hooks/__tests__/__source__/__compiled__/bundle/index.js lines 11–42
function Component() {
const countState = React.useState(0);
const count = countState[0];
const setCount = countState[1];
const darkMode = useIsDarkMode();
const [isDarkMode] = darkMode;
React.useEffect(() => {// ...
}, []);
const handleClick = () => setCount(count + 1);
return /*#__PURE__*/React__default.createElement(React__default.Fragment, null, /*#__PURE__*/React__default.createElement("div", {
__source: {
fileName: _jsxFileName,
lineNumber: 28,
columnNumber: 7
}
}, "Dark mode? ", isDarkMode), /*#__PURE__*/React__default.createElement("div", {
__source: {
fileName: _jsxFileName,
lineNumber: 29,
columnNumber: 7
}
}, "Count: ", count), /*#__PURE__*/React__default.createElement("button", {
onClick: handleClick,
__source: {
fileName: _jsxFileName,
lineNumber: 30,
columnNumber: 7
}
}, "Update count"));
}
Domain
Subdomains
Defined In
Calls
Source
Frequently Asked Questions
What does Component() do?
Component() is a function in the react codebase, defined in packages/react-devtools-shared/src/hooks/__tests__/__source__/__compiled__/bundle/index.js.
Where is Component() defined?
Component() is defined in packages/react-devtools-shared/src/hooks/__tests__/__source__/__compiled__/bundle/index.js at line 11.
What does Component() call?
Component() calls 1 function(s): useIsDarkMode.
Analyze Your Own Codebase
Get architecture documentation, dependency graphs, and domain analysis for your codebase in minutes.
Try Supermodel Free